#4b3c4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4b3c4a is composed of 29.4% red, 23.5%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 70.6% black. It has a hue angle of 304 degrees, a saturation of 11.1% and a lightness of 26.5%. #4b3c4a color hex could be obtained by blending #967894 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#4b3c4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0809 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
